Medical applications
Zeromac-SP Tablet is a combination analgesic formulation containing Aceclofenac (100mg), Paracetamol (325mg), and Serratiopeptidase (15mg), designed for the management of pain and inflammation associated with musculoskeletal disorders. Aceclofenac, a non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ID), exerts its effect by inhibiting cyclooxygenase enzymes, thereby reducing prostaglandin synthesis responsible for inflammation and pain. Paracetamol provides analgesic and antipyretic effects through central inhibition of prostaglandin synthesis, complementing the anti-inflammatory action of Aceclofenac. Serratiopeptidase, a proteolytic enzyme, facilitates the breakdown of inflammatory mediators and promotes the resolution of edema and tissue repair. This combination is particularly effective in conditions such as osteoarthritis, rheumatoid arthritis, postoperative pain, and soft tissue injuries. Zeromac-SP Tablet offers rapid relief from pain, swelling, and stiffness, improving patient mobility and quality of life. It should be used under medical supervision, considering contraindications such as hypersensitivity to NSAIDs, active gastrointestinal ulcers, or bleeding disorders. Caution is advised in patients with hepatic, renal, or cardiovascular impairment. The recommended dosage and duration of therapy should be adhered to, minimizing potential adverse effects such as gastrointestinal discomfort, allergic reactions, or hepatic enzyme alterations.
